Rob Richards

Co-Founder & CEO

Rob is a technology operations veteran with 40 years of experience in real estate, enterprise software and venture capital.

”Our young people are locked out of homeownership and are renting forever from investor-landlords, not building wealth with the financial discipline of investing in where they live, and always worried about the dreaded knock on the door. While at Plaza I observed this disturbing trend in the condo industry and, having a unique combination of capabilities in technology, business founding & scaling and real estate development, I decided to act.”

A graduate of the University of Waterloo with a degree in Physics, Rob worked as a mathematical engineer at Canadian Astronautics and Nortel. In the 90’s he led e-Cruiter.com as COO which was one the first SaaS company to go public on the NASDAQ.  Since then, he has invested in and advised start-ups as an angel and notably co-founded Plaza Ventures into a Top 5 private VC in Canada as ranked by PwC.  In 2019, Rob retired from Plaza Ventures to build Key.

Rob leads with purpose and has the proven ability to develop a mission, product and business model that solves a massive problem in a compelling and profitable way. His passion for the impact of technology on economic and social advancement is central to why he founded Key.
